National Amatuer Women league kicks off

The national Amatuer Women League kicked off at the Uyo Center on Monday afternoon with The Adolescent Project, TAP FC thrashing Olga Queens of Bonny 3-0, nigeriasports.com reports.

Amos Ihuoma put the Port Harcourt side ahead in the 20th while Rukayat Bello made it two just eight minutes to the recess.

In the second half, Ijeoma Timothy added the third.

Team Manager of the side, Tony Okeya told nigeriasports.com shortly after the match that his side’s impressive start goes to justify the huge amount of time put in to prepare them for the play-offs.

“We cant say for now if we will qualify or not, even though that is why we came here, but what we want to do it take each game as it comes and as you can see we have made a good start.”

In Tuesday’s matches, Invincible Angels of Benue State take on police machines of Imo State while Dynamics of Lagos slug it out against Niger Delta Babes of Bonny

In other games billed for Tuesday, it will be Jossy Queens of Imo State vs Ankwa Queens of Yola.
